What the Global Cloud Outage Taught Us About True Continuity

global-cloud-outage-business-continuity-insights

The question every leader should ask this week:
"If my Cloud provider went down tomorrow, would my business stay online and remain trading?"
If the answer isn't a confident "yes," it's time to reconsider your business continuity strategy...

Recent outages from AWS (20-10-25) and Azure (30-10-25) left global organisations offline for hours. Critical applications went dark, disrupting entire operations, along with the associated revenue streams and the cost of a workforce unable to work!

A seamless digital transformation process, powered by Microsoft Azure, delivers tangible cost savings and efficiencies

case-study-microsoft-azur_20251030-125229_1

The Challenge

The customer embarked on a strategic digital transformation by migrating critical business systems from fragmented on-premises infrastructure to Microsoft Azure. This transition would not only modernise their IT operations across five European countries but also deliver significant financial savings and operational efficiencies through smart licensing and resource planning.

Throughout the transformation process, the customer faced challenges with maintaining disparate legacy systems across multiple locations, which led to inefficiencies, high operational costs, and limited scalability. They needed a unified, secure, and scalable Cloud platform to support business growth and enable remote working capabilities.

The Solution 

The customer engaged Exponential-e to deliver a phased Azure migration strategy, including:


The migration was executed in stages across five European and UK locations, using a combination of rehosting and rebuilding application servers. Microsoft technologies such as Azure Migrate, Azure Backup, Azure Site Recovery, and Azure Virtual Desktop were key enablers. 

The project was delivered collaboratively between the customer's internal IT team and Exponential-e's consultants, ensuring alignment with business goals and knowledge transfer. The approach followed Microsoft's Cloud Adoption Framework, ensuring best practices in governance, security, and operational readiness. The successful implementation positioned the customer for future innovation and growth on a modern Cloud foundation.

Solution Benefits

  • Migration of 38 Virtual Machines to Azure.
  • Implementation of 2 x 100TB GRS Reserved Backup Instances.
  • Licensing of 48 x SQL Server Standard (two Core Packs).
  • Licensing of 22 x Windows Server 2022 Datacentre (eight Core Packs).
  • Overall savings of £100,000 on Azure spend through strategic use of Microsoft Savings Plans and Reserved Instances.
  • Improved governance, scalability, and remote working capabilities.
  • Consolidation of infrastructure across five countries into a single Cloud platform .
